```

引言

在当今的数字经济时代,以太坊作为一种流行的加密货币平台,吸引了越来越多的用户和开发者。以太坊不仅仅是一种货币,更是一个去中心化的应用程序平台,允许智能合约的创建和执行。对于许多初学者和开发者来说,创建以太坊钱包是他们进入这个领域的第一步。本文将深入探讨如何自动创建以太坊钱包的过程,帮助你更高效地管理你的数字资产。

以太坊钱包的类型

在讨论自动创建以太坊钱包之前,首先需要了解钱包的类型。以太坊钱包大体上可以分为以下几种:

  • 热钱包:热钱包是指连接到互联网的钱包,使用方便但相对较不安全,包括网页钱包和手机APP钱包。
  • 冷钱包:冷钱包是指离线存储的数字资产,安全性更高,如硬件钱包和纸钱包。
  • 软件钱包:这种钱包是通过下载软件使用的,可以是桌面或移动应用。

为什么选择自动创建以太坊钱包?

自动创建以太坊钱包的好处颇多,尤其是对于需要管理大量钱包的开发者或公司来说尤为明显:

  • 节省时间:手动创建钱包可能是个繁琐的过程,自动化可以大大减少所需时间。
  • 一致性:使用自动化工具确保创建的钱包在标准化和兼容性方面的一致性。
  • 提高效率:大规模创建钱包有助于快速部署区块链应用。

如何自动创建以太坊钱包

自动创建以太坊钱包的步骤可以通过编程实现,常用的工具和库包括web3.js、ethers.js等。下面我们将以Node.js为例,详细介绍创建以太坊钱包的代码示例。

准备工作

在开始之前,请确保你已经安装了Node.js和npm。接下来,你需要安装web3.js库:

npm install web3

代码示例

以下是一个简单的Node.js脚本,用于自动创建以太坊钱包:

const Web3 = require('web3');
const web3 = new Web3();

// 生成以太坊账户
const account = web3.eth.accounts.create();
console.log("地址: ", account.address);
console.log("私钥: ", account.privateKey);

在这个示例中,我们使用web3.js库来生成一个新的以太坊账户。你将会得到一个账户地址和私钥。请一定要妥善保管这些信息,因为一旦丢失,你将无法恢复你的钱包资金。

以太坊钱包的安全性

钱包的安全性在数字货币的存储和交易中至关重要。了解如何保护你创建的钱包是非常关键的。以下是一些安全建议:

  • 私钥的管理:永远不要将你的私钥泄露给他人。如果需要备份,请使用加密的方式进行存储。
  • 使用冷钱包:在长期存储之前,尽量使用冷钱包,特别是大额资金。
  • 定期更新软件:始终使用最新版本的软件钱包,以避免潜在的安全漏洞。

常见问题解答

1. 如何知道我的钱包是否安全?

确保钱包安全的第一步是检查你的私钥是否处于安全状态。使用硬件钱包或冷钱包可以提高安全性。此外,避免在公共网络上交易,定期更新软件也是保护钱包安全的重要措施。选择知名且通过审核的钱包管理平台,使用两步验证等也是不错的选择。

2. 自动创建多个以太坊钱包有什么好处?

对于需要测试智能合约、参与ICO、或者运营区块链项目的组织来说,自动创建多个以太坊钱包可以高效管理不同的资金流动。通过批量创建钱包,可以避免手动过程中的重复工作,同时也能更轻松地进行资金分配和资产管理。

3. 如何导入已有的以太坊钱包?

如果你已经有了以太坊钱包,可以通过钱包的私钥或助记词将其导入其他钱包应用中。大多数钱包软件都提供了导入功能,通常是在启动界面的“导入钱包”选项中,选择相应的导入方式,并输入你的私钥或助记词。请务必小心,这些信息的泄露将导致资产丢失。

4. 创建钱包后应该做什么?

在创建以太坊钱包之后,建议立即记录下钱包地址和私钥,同时进行首次备份,确保在今后可以恢复。然后你可以通过交换所或场外交易平台向其充值以太坊,开始使用。此外,熟悉钱包的界面和功能,了解安全选项,有助于更好地管理你的资产。

5. 以太坊钱包的未来发展趋势是什么?

未来,以太坊钱包的发展将更加注重用户友好性和安全性。随着去中心化金融(DeFi)和非同质化代币(NFT)的崛起,新型钱包将支持更多功能,如集成DeFi协议和支持多种数字资产。同时,钱包的安全协议和技术将不断升级,以防止欺诈和黑客攻击。链上交互和跨链交换也将成为钱包的重要功能。

结论

自动创建以太坊钱包不仅能节省时间,更能提高效率,使得数字资产的管理变得更加科学和系统化。无论是个人还是机构,在开展与以太坊相关的项目之前,掌握钱包的创建与管理必不可少。希望本文能为你提供有价值的信息,帮助你在以太坊生态中一路顺风。

``` 以上是关于自动创建以太坊钱包的全面介绍,包括安全性、代码示例、常见问题等。这篇文章提供的详细内容可以帮助用户更好地理解与以太坊钱包相关的知识。